'A lyrical documentary about the Bibliothèque Nationale made for the French Foreign Ministry, All the World's Memories reveals the behind-the-scenes activities of the library, following a book from its arrival in the vast institution to its placement on the shelf – a "prisoner" until it is checked out. Resnais investigates the idea of libraries as collective memory aids, a hedge against universal forgetting, with the books and librarians acting as agents in the "slow battle against death."' Harvard Film Archive
Production Credits
- Director: Alain Resnais
 - Script: Rémo Forlani
 - Cinematographer: Ghislain Cloquet
 - Editors: Claudine Merlin, Alain Resnais, Anne Sarraute
 - Music: Maurice Jarre
 - Production Company: Films de la Pleiade
 - Print Source: Les Films du Jeudi
 - Rights: Les Films du Jeudi
 - Year: 1957
 - Runtime: 21 minutes
 - Country: France
 - Language: French
 - Subtitles: English
 - Sound: Mono
 - Colour: Black & White
 - Screening Format: 35mm Transferred to DCP
